Abstract

The invention provides a steel tube briar dressing device with cushion protection mechanisms. The steel tube briar dressing device mainly comprises a drive hydraulic cylinder, a cushion protection arm, two cushion protection mechanisms, two briar dressing arms, a revolving shaft and two supports. The steel tube briar dressing device is characterized in that the two supports are respectively arranged at the left end and the right end of the revolving shaft; the supports are fixedly connected with the revolving shaft; the two briar dressing arms are respectively arranged in the two supports; each briar dressing arm is fixedly connected with both ends of the corresponding support through the revolving shaft; the two cushion protection mechanisms are respectively arranged at rear ends of the two briar dressing arms; front ends of the two cushion protection mechanisms are respectively and fixedly connected with rear ends of the two briar dressing arms. The steel tube briar dressing device provided by the invention is simple in structure; the problem that steel tubes are damaged by knock during long log steel tube transportation on a steel rolling production line can be effectively solved; in addition, additional power elements are not added, impact and noise are very small; the 'handle with care' principle on the steel tubes is met, and outer surfaces of the steel tubes are favorably protected from being damaged by knock; the situation that better technical effect and economic benefit can be brought can be foreseen.

Background technology
In roll seamless steel tube production line, poking device is one of modal steel tube transfer mechanism, its operation principle is first steel pipe to be held up to certain angle (this angle determines according to steel tube section size and dimension limit scope) from treating material level, then steel pipe is because self gravitation effect is rolled or slides into down station one, therefore, steel pipe noise in running is all larger with impact, and can cause gouge (hot pipe deformation drag is less than cold pipe) to hot steel tube surface, produce even the larger trace of knocking, especially particularly evident to the steel pipe of hollow heavy in section size and thin-walled.Quality is made a big impact, bring very large production loss.

Detailed description of the invention
Below in conjunction with the drawings and the specific embodiments, the invention will be further described.
As shown in Figure 1, the invention provides a kind of steel pipe poking device with buffer protection mechanism, mainly comprise and drive hydraulic cylinder 1, buffer protection arm 2, buffer protection mechanism 3, material toggling arm 4, rotating shaft 5 and bearing 6.Described rotating shaft 5 two ends, left and right are provided with two bearings 6, and described bearing 6 is fixedly connected with rotating shaft 5; Described two bearing 5 inside are equipped with material toggling arm 4, and described two material toggling arms 4 are fixedly connected with two bearing 6 two ends by rotating shaft 5 respectively; Described two material toggling arm 4 rear ends are equipped with buffer protection mechanism 3, and described two buffer protection mechanism 3 front ends are fixedly connected with two material toggling arm 4 rear ends respectively; Described two buffer protection mechanism 3 rear ends are equipped with buffer protection arm 2, and described two buffer protection arm 2 front ends are fixedly connected with two buffer protection mechanisms 3 respectively.
Further, described two buffer protection mechanism 3 front ends are hinged with two material toggling arm 2 rear ends respectively.
The course of work of the present invention: when hot steel pipe enters after this device; drive hydraulic cylinder 1 to drive material toggling arm 4 to rotate by rotating shaft 5; thereby drive material toggling arm 4 and buffer protection arm 2 to carry out the interlocking motion of " with rising " and " with falling "; can realize feeding and action of giving with liter; realize blowing and action to be expected again with falling, wait for job task next time.
